Understand Indigenous Communities and Their Needs

Before diving into recruitment, employers must understand the unique challenges and needs of Indigenous communities.

Research and Understand Communities

  • Take time to learn about the communities you’re targeting.
  • Consider geographic location, cultural practices, and language preferences.

Be Culturally Sensitive

  • Ensure job postings and recruitment practices reflect cultural awareness.
  • Show respect for traditions and values to build trust with potential candidates.


Create Inclusive and Culturally Relevant Job Postings

Job postings are often the first point of contact with candidates. Making them inclusive and culturally aware is crucial.

Use Inclusive Language

  • Avoid exclusionary or overly formal language.
  • Incorporate terms that reflect community values and teamwork.

Highlight Commitment to Diversity

  • Explicitly state your workplace’s dedication to diversity and inclusion.
  • Encourage Indigenous candidates to apply.

Provide Detailed Job Descriptions

  • Be clear about roles, responsibilities, and growth opportunities.
  • Indigenous job seekers value transparency and supportive environments.

Offer Flexible and Supportive Work Environments

Indigenous candidates often value workplaces that accommodate unique needs.

Offer Flexible Hours and Remote Options

  • Especially helpful for candidates in remote areas.

Provide Cultural Support

  • Allow cultural leave or accommodate traditional ceremonies and events.

Develop Mentorship Programs

  • Help Indigenous employees navigate workplace dynamics and grow their careers.


Provide Training and Career Development Opportunities

Investing in employee growth ensures long-term retention and loyalty.

Skills Development Programs

  • Offer training that helps employees grow within your organization.

Leadership and Advancement Pathways

  • Provide clear paths to leadership and career advancement.


Foster a Welcoming and Inclusive Workplace Culture

Creating a culturally aware environment attracts and retains top talent.

Cultural Awareness Training

  • Educate staff on Indigenous cultures, histories, and experiences.

Celebrating Indigenous Culture

  • Recognize and celebrate events like National Indigenous Peoples Day.
